15 Steps to Godly Wisdom and Discernment in Decision-Making

Seeking God's Wisdom and Discernment: A 15-Step Guide for Christian Decision-Making



Life presents a constant stream of decisions, some minor, others profoundly impactful. While some choices are straightforward, many leave us grappling with uncertainty, yearning for divine guidance. For Christians, seeking God's wisdom and discernment is paramount in aligning our choices with His will. This pursuit leads to clarity, peace, and a confident path forward. This article explores fifteen practical steps, rooted in biblical principles and examples, to help you navigate this vital process.



1. Begin with Humble Prayer: Initiate your decision-making journey by humbly approaching God, seeking His direction. The Bible encourages incessant prayer (1 Thessalonians 5:17), highlighting the importance of continuous communication with the Lord. Pour out your heart, acknowledging your need for His wisdom.



2. Immerse Yourself in Scripture: The Bible serves as an indispensable guide, a "lamp unto our feet and a light unto our path" (Psalm 119:105). Devote time to studying relevant passages, allowing God's Word to illuminate your path and shape your decision-making process. Consider verses that speak directly to the situation at hand.



3. Meditate on God's Word: Go beyond simply reading; meditate on the Scriptures. Reflect deeply on verses pertinent to your decision. Allow their meaning to resonate within your heart, providing insight and fostering spiritual discernment.



4. Seek Wise Counsel: Proverbs 15:22 wisely advises, "Without counsel, plans fail, but with many counselors they succeed." Reach out to trusted Christian mentors, friends, or pastors. Their godly wisdom and perspective can provide invaluable guidance.



5. Listen Attentively to the Holy Spirit: Jesus promised the gift of the Holy Spirit, our guide into all truth (John 16:13). Cultivate an awareness of the Spirit's gentle promptings and nudges, recognizing His leading in your decision-making process. This requires a quiet heart and a willingness to listen.



6. Surrender Your Will to God: Proverbs 3:5 exhorts us to "Trust in the Lord with all your heart and lean not on your own understanding." Surrender your personal desires and plans, fully trusting in God's perfect guidance, even if it differs from your own inclinations.



7. Employ Fasting and Prayer: During times of significant decision-making, consider incorporating fasting as a spiritual discipline. Fasting can heighten focus and deepen your communion with God, making you more receptive to His direction.



8. Pursue Peace in Decision-Making: Colossians 3:15 reminds us to "Let the peace of Christ rule in your hearts." A decision that brings a profound sense of inner peace often aligns with God's will. Conversely, persistent anxiety or unease might signal a need for further discernment.



9. Scrutinize Your Motives: Proverbs 16:2 cautions, "All a person's ways seem pure to them, but motives are weighed by the Lord." Before making a decision, carefully examine your intentions. Ensure they are aligned with God's character and His purposes for your life.



10. Practice Patience: Seeking divine guidance often requires patience. God's timing is perfect; trust in His process, persevering in prayer until clarity emerges. Avoid rushing to conclusions; allow Him to work in His own time.



11. Learn from Biblical Examples: The Bible is replete with narratives of individuals seeking God's wisdom. Study the examples of King Solomon, who sought wisdom, or the Apostle Paul, whose missionary journeys were guided by God's direction. Their experiences provide valuable lessons for navigating your own decisions.



12. Cultivate Discernment through Self-Reflection: Regularly evaluate your thoughts, feelings, and desires. Are they consistent with God's Word and His character? Honest self-reflection enhances self-awareness and improves your ability to discern God's will.



13. Trust in God's Sovereign Plan: Romans 8:28 offers the comforting assurance, "And we know that in all things God works for the good of those who love him." Even amidst uncertainty, trust that God is in control, orchestrating events according to His perfect plan.



14. Seek Confirmation through Signs: Similar to Gideon's request for a sign in Judges 6, you can ask God for confirmation. Be open to His guidance through specific circumstances or signs, acknowledging that He communicates in various ways.



15. Surrender the Outcome: Regardless of the final decision, surrender the outcome to God. Trust that He will work all things together for your good (Romans 8:28). Embrace His sovereignty and rest in His provision.



May these steps equip you to seek God's wisdom and discernment in your decisions. As Christians, our lives are a journey of faith, love, and trust in our Almighty God. May His abundant blessings guide your steps and bring you peace in all you undertake.
